Description
The following contract opportunity invites suitably experienced suppliers to work with Natural England to conduct a rapid evidence review of available literature and initiatives relevant to applying natural capital / ecosystem services approaches to marine and coastal heritage assets. This includes outlining methods through which marine and coastal heritage assets could be managed to secure co-benefits for natural capital, and to develop recommendations on managing marine and coastal heritage assets to increase co-benefits.
